Niko mocks American stereotypes like "strip malls and clinical obesity" (as do the makers of the game by hilariously parodying concepts like post-9/11 hysteria and celebrity obsession). This American greed takes everyone! It is like a disease!". Mikhail Faustin also laments before he dies that "America made him ( Dimitri Rascalov) greedy!. Niko is cynical about America, saying "capitalism is a dirty business" and only people who are extremely greedy and/or born into wealth have any opportunity. The game and its very complex plot deals with several themes:Īs read on the packaging of the game, Rockstar Games asks "what does the American dream mean today?". Niko is normally shown to be in the right, but is also proven to be overly cynical, leaving interpretation open to the viewer. Grand Theft Auto IV's deeper meaning circulates around Niko's own philosophy, and his clear, blunt critiques of American culture and life in general make the deeper ideas much easier to see and understand.
